Having your cake and eating it too- every single protocol on blockchain.
Look very carefully at the actors that ask other participants to help them prevent the hackers from getting away with the tokens.
Any protocol that stops this hack is acting in concert. They aren't decentralized. And if they aren't decentralized, then they are liable and responsible for their protocol. They are in fact issuing securities.
